I need some honest advice. I want to use KDE 5 for a while and cant decide if Manjaro is good choice and as a good starting distro for someone who never used pacman and would want to switch to Arch someday?

Manjaro KDE should be fine. But I highly suggest you build KDE from a minimal setup so you don't end up having any issues.

So Arch + KDE or Manjaro Net + KDE or Antergos Base + KDE.

Tip: Stick to KDE/Qt applications only

>KDE install
Simple:
$sudo pacman -S plasma

It will only give you a window manager, settings and network manager. I prefer a full KDE experience:

$sudo pacman -S plasma-meta kde-applications-meta

You are good to go
